Transaction 250a8e3a1a17ba181a407eb56307d64316f7c6f9bf4a2adbf0abbec0276565e1

block
e523d97fa07e4c97af2364bb6f465cc63d8168948cb57824f1b51973c4749c35

1 Input

1290 Outputs